East Hill Cemetery
Cemetery
Photo: Miami U. Libraries - Digital Collections, No restrictions.
East Hill Cemetery is a historic cemetery and national historic district located in Rushville Township, Rush County, Indiana. The cemetery was established in 1859 and contains about 14,000 burials.
